      "id": "EVD-STRESS-REAPPRAISAL-META-2024",
      "title": "Effectiveness of stress arousal reappraisal and stress-is-enhancing mindset interventions on task performance outcomes: a meta-analysis of randomized controlled trials",
      "source": "Scientific Reports",
      "year": 2024,
      "grade": "Moderate",
      "claim": "Across 44 effect sizes, stress-arousal reappraisal and stress-is-enhancing interventions produced a small average improvement in task performance (d = 0.23).",
      "limits": "Moderate heterogeneity, mostly young nonclinical samples and evidence of publication asymmetry; trim-and-fill reduced the estimate to d = 0.14 and the prediction interval included negative effects.",
      "url": "https://doi.org/10.1038/s41598-024-58408-w"

      "id": "EVD-SLEEP-REGULARITY-INDEX-2017",
      "title": "Irregular sleep/wake patterns are associated with poorer academic performance and delayed circadian and sleep/wake timing",
      "source": "Scientific Reports",
      "year": 2017,
      "publicationDate": "2017-06-12",
      "grade": "Moderate",
      "claim": "In 61 undergraduates followed for 30 days, the authors defined the Sleep Regularity Index as the probability of being in the same sleep/wake state at time points 24 hours apart and found associations with circadian timing and academic performance.",
      "limits": "Observational, small and undergraduate-specific; it cannot establish causality. The study used sleep diaries, so those SRI data were self-recorded rather than objective.",
      "url": "https://doi.org/10.1038/s41598-017-03171-4",
      "sourceNote": "Publisher title and date verified against Scientific Reports. The original method used 30 days of sleep diaries."

      "id": "EVD-CHAIR-STAND-1999",
      "title": "A 30-s Chair-Stand Test as a Measure of Lower Body Strength in Community-Residing Older Adults",
      "source": "Research Quarterly for Exercise and Sport",
      "year": 1999,
      "publicationDate": "1999-06-01",
      "grade": "Moderate",
      "claim": "In 76 community-dwelling adults over 60, test–retest reliability was 0.84 for men and 0.92 for women, with correlations of 0.78 and 0.71 with weight-adjusted maximum leg press.",
      "limits": "Generally active older adults and a fixed chair/protocol; results do not establish universal norms or validity under altered setup.",
      "url": "https://doi.org/10.1080/02701367.1999.10608028",
